Break free from the constant urge to do something
After you have identified the person you intend to become, you will constantly be bombarded by distractions.
Once you have decided on a particular thing, commit to it till it’s done.
It’s always helpful to be specific. An example would be the law of 100, 100 push-ups, 100 articles, 100 emails, 100 paintings, it is up to you.
You won’t have time for distractions because you have your blinders on focused on those 100 somethings that you have decided to put your focus on.
It doesn’t need to be 100, the key here is to aim for a specific number to finish in a certain time frame for a certain amount of days.
You get to design this so there will be no reason for it to not fit your lifestyle.
Aren’t you psyched? What 100 of something are you aiming for?
When you feel the impulse to do something ask, does this help me in achieving the goal I have decided for myself?

Stop putting things off and face what needs facing
In living with intention, start being accountable for your situation. Start with little things, tidy up your personal space, be on time with your financial obligations, keep your kitchen organized and schedule those experiences that have been wanting to become reality.
Face things as they are and the intensity of their overwhelm diminishes, put them off and it grows stronger from a lizard to a dragon.
Nip it in the bud before it gets too big and devours you. Most of them are really easy and just needs a little decisiveness and tenacity which you already have in you.
